arduino-audio-tools
All Classes Namespaces Files Functions Variables Typedefs Enumerations Friends Macros Modules Pages
M4ACommonDemuxer::SampleExtractor Member List

This is the complete list of members for M4ACommonDemuxer::SampleExtractor, including all inherited members.

audio_config (defined in M4ACommonDemuxer::SampleExtractor)M4ACommonDemuxer::SampleExtractorprotected
begin()M4ACommonDemuxer::SampleExtractorinline
box_posM4ACommonDemuxer::SampleExtractorprotected
box_sizeM4ACommonDemuxer::SampleExtractorprotected
bufferM4ACommonDemuxer::SampleExtractorprotected
callbackM4ACommonDemuxer::SampleExtractorprotected
Codec typedef (defined in M4ACommonDemuxer::SampleExtractor)M4ACommonDemuxer::SampleExtractor
current_sizeM4ACommonDemuxer::SampleExtractorprotected
currentSampleSize()M4ACommonDemuxer::SampleExtractorinlineprotected
defaultChunkOffsetsM4ACommonDemuxer::SampleExtractorprotected
defaultSampleSizesM4ACommonDemuxer::SampleExtractorprotected
executeCallback(size_t size)M4ACommonDemuxer::SampleExtractorinlineprotected
fixed_sample_countM4ACommonDemuxer::SampleExtractorprotected
fixed_sample_sizeM4ACommonDemuxer::SampleExtractorprotected
Frame typedef (defined in M4ACommonDemuxer::SampleExtractor)M4ACommonDemuxer::SampleExtractor
FrameCallback typedef (defined in M4ACommonDemuxer::SampleExtractor)M4ACommonDemuxer::SampleExtractor
getChunkOffsetsBuffer()M4ACommonDemuxer::SampleExtractorinline
getFrame(size_t size, SingleBuffer< uint8_t > &buffer)M4ACommonDemuxer::SampleExtractorinline
getSampleSizesBuffer()M4ACommonDemuxer::SampleExtractorinline
M4AAudioConfig typedef (defined in M4ACommonDemuxer::SampleExtractor)M4ACommonDemuxer::SampleExtractor
p_chunk_offsets (defined in M4ACommonDemuxer::SampleExtractor)M4ACommonDemuxer::SampleExtractorprotected
p_sample_sizes (defined in M4ACommonDemuxer::SampleExtractor)M4ACommonDemuxer::SampleExtractorprotected
refM4ACommonDemuxer::SampleExtractorprotected
resize(size_t newSize)M4ACommonDemuxer::SampleExtractorinlineprotected
SampleExtractor(M4AAudioConfig &cfg)M4ACommonDemuxer::SampleExtractorinline
sampleIndexM4ACommonDemuxer::SampleExtractorprotected
setCallback(FrameCallback cb)M4ACommonDemuxer::SampleExtractorinline
setChunkOffsetsBuffer(BaseBuffer< uint32_t > &buffer)M4ACommonDemuxer::SampleExtractorinline
setFixedSampleCount(uint32_t sampleSize, uint32_t sampleCount)M4ACommonDemuxer::SampleExtractorinline
setMaxSize(size_t size)M4ACommonDemuxer::SampleExtractorinline
setReference(void *r)M4ACommonDemuxer::SampleExtractorinline
setSampleSizesBuffer(BaseBuffer< stsz_sample_size_t > &buffer)M4ACommonDemuxer::SampleExtractorinline
tmp (defined in M4ACommonDemuxer::SampleExtractor)M4ACommonDemuxer::SampleExtractorprotected
write(const uint8_t *data, size_t len, bool is_final)M4ACommonDemuxer::SampleExtractorinline
writeAdtsHeader(uint8_t *adts, int aacProfile, int sampleRateIdx, int channelCfg, int frameLen)M4ACommonDemuxer::SampleExtractorinlineprotectedstatic